Is AFP same as NPC?

While both checks are completed by the National Police Checking Service and take into account the same police records, a person should apply for an AFP, not an NPC, if they need a police check for the following reasons: Immigration purposes. Visa applications. Overseas adoption.09-Jul-2021

What is the difference between a national and federal police check?

A National Police Check and an Australian Federal Police Check differ in their uses. In most instances, such as for employment purposes, you will only need to obtain a National Police Check. In special circumstances, such as for immigration or visa-related purposes, an Australian Federal Police Check is required.31-Mar-2021

How long is a police certificate valid for?

There is no set period of time for which the Police Certificate is considered to be valid. Embassies, High Commissions, consulates or other authorities have different validity periods, these can range from anywhere between 1 month to 1 year before your visa interview or travel date.

How long does a AFP police check take?

Most National Police Checks are completed and posted within 48 hours of the AFP receiving the application. Name and Fingerprint National Police Checks may take 15-30 business days as the fingerprints you supply need to be examined by AFP Forensic services.

What does a police check show in Australia?

Your police check will show all matters pending trial, charges, court convictions, guilty findings without conviction, and bonds or court orders, but not spent convictions.

What is the difference between NPC and NCC?

What is the difference between a Nationally Coordinated Criminal History Check (NCCHC) and a National Police Check? There is no difference between a Nationally Coordinated Criminal History Check (NCCHC) and a National Police Check (NPC).30-Apr-2021
